Score 76/100 · Robert Parker, Feb 1997

This property continues to turn out austere wines with a striking minerality, but a tendency to be too earthy and attenuated. Medium garnet-colored, with a musty, old barrel aroma, this wine is dominated by a powdered stone character, green, vegetal fruit flavors, and a lean, light-bodied palate.

About the producer

Château Bélair-Monange - producer
Belair Monange

Château Bélair-Monange sits at the highest point of Saint-Émilion neighbouring Château Ausone. The steep slope vineyards offers some of the most beautiful vistas overlooking the historic town of Saint-Émilion.
